Negligent security claims involve claims against property owners who fail to provide adequate locks, lighting, surveillance, or security personnel, leading to crime and injury.
In Linda and throughout California, these cases assess whether reasonable safety measures were in place and whether breaches caused harm.
This service covers injuries that occur when security measures are insufficient, and it explains who may be responsible for damages such as medical costs, time off work, and pain and suffering.
A successful claim typically requires a duty of care, a breach of that duty, a link to damages, and a clear path for evidence collection, investigation, and settlement negotiations.

Incidents that occur due to poor lighting, malfunctioning security systems, or insufficient security staffing often warrant a claim.
Poor lighting in parking lots, lobbies, or walkways increases risk of injury.
Nonfunctional cameras, locks, or alarms can expose visitors to danger.
Understaffed security teams in high‑risk locations may fail to deter crime.

Negligent security means a property owner failed to provide reasonable safety measures, leading to injury. If you were harmed, you may be entitled to compensation for medical costs, lost income, and other damages, and a lawyer can help you pursue those remedies.
Anyone who suffered injury due to unsafe premises can pursue a claim, including guests, visitors, or residents. Liability may involve property owners, managers, and sometimes security vendors.
Damages include medical bills, lost wages, and non‑economic losses. An attorney helps calculate and document all losses and pursue appropriate compensation.
Timeline varies; some cases resolve with settlements in months, others take years. We work to manage deadlines and keep you informed about progress.
Gather incident reports, photos, medical records, witness contact information, and any communications. Preserve evidence and share details with your attorney to strengthen the claim.
Some cases may go to court, but many are settled out of court through negotiations. Your attorney will discuss options and advise on the best path for your situation.
